489,996 is a composite number, even.
489,996 (four hundred eighty-nine thousand nine hundred ninety-six) is an even 6-digit number. It is a composite number with 48 divisors, and factors as 2² × 3³ × 13 × 349. Its proper divisors sum to 882,004,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x77A0C.
